Special fabric editions

Scabal develops its special fabrics by selecting the rarest and most luxurious fibers, as for example gold, diamond fragments, Super 250’S or Vicuña. These very high quality-fabrics are brought out in limited editions, in between seasons.

Summit

Twenty-five years ago, Scabal launched the world's first cloth finer than Super 100's and, since then, it has pursued an unceasing quest for the finest wools in the world. In 2000, Scabal created a Super 200's quality, called Exceptional. Now, after five more years of tireless research, Scabal has reached the pinnacle in ultrafine Australian wools and is proud to announce the arrival of a cloth worthy of the name, SUMMIT.

It is so fine to the touch that Scabal's own technicians immediately called it Super 250's . SUMMIT is an ultra-ultrafine fibre in the lower 12 micron range, and is processed in its purest form without corrupting it with other luxury fibres. It is extremely consistent along its length, has high strength, incomparable lustre and a natural comfort which is due to the fibres' wave-like crimps.

A wool this fine deserves nothing but the finest treatment, and Scabal has obliged. The wool is meticulously processed using artisan methods in Scabal’s own design and weaving department in Huddersfield, England. From cleaning through spinning and weaving to final finishing, no effort is spared.

This extraordinarily fine Super 250's fabric has intentionally been spun to a medium count of two nineties (2/90). This results in a medium all-round weight of 280g/m and gives the ultrafine wool a full, rich, flowing handle . Traditional processing follows SUMMIT to the very end, with a special paper pressing for comfort, drape and easy tailoring. SUMMIT is 100% wool with a handle and feel to rival cashmere and an elegant, natural drape that truly does make it the ultimate choice for sophisticated tailoring .
